Since platforms are kind of modular (Lancer/ASX etc), no reason why they couldn't do one. The issue is sales, but that's only because they end up diverging the products too much like the updates on the ASX not transferred to the Lancer. Even if the parts are slightly cheaper logistics of parts makes it more expensive.

The 4B40 engine is too small, it would be nice to have larger engine for sporty-ness. It is also a direct injection 4B series, interesting they didn't use a 4J engine as a base. The Eclipse even with the turbo isn't any more powerful than the Lancer apart from a bit more torque on boost. You have to push these engines harder for the boost, and that un does any fuel economy benefits of the smaller engine.

I wouldn't be surprised if we do actually see another sedan / hatch "Lancer-like" vehicle with an SUV added to the line up after the current Lancer and Mirage stocks have sold out. They won't announce anything until that happens of course. It's estimated existing stocks will last the year out.

It's also probably worth mentioning that anything from 2019 on is likely to be based on the Nissan-Renault CMF architecture. And if names are anything to go by the e-Evolution Concept shows that that brand might still have a future. I guess the Eclipse Cross fills that void for the time being.

I must admit, it does look like my VRX Sportback on steroids...! 1.5L MIVEC Turbo @ 110kW seems like it could be a little light if seating teens / adults, but it does look very nice inside and out. No doubt they'll disable the touchpad when moving if my MMCS is anything to go by...!

The 4j11-12 engines with direct injection would be the best bet for a new lancer.
Grand Lancer for China would be a bad choice as all it is, is a face lift of a many years old car,
the very thing that caused the sales slump of the lancer.

Using the Eclipse Cross platform starts a brand new car without having to rely on development
costs of a new platform. Which would appear to probably be the very thing that killed the lancer.
Remember the earlier attempts with Nissan/Renault. Yes I know Nissan Is a major shareholder of Mitsu:

Advantages keep adding up, production development cost wise, by being able to use just
about everything inside and out from the Eclipse Cross for a Brand new Lancer.
